Types of Window Wipers

Manual Window Wipers

These are the most basic and commonly used window wipers. They usually consist of a handle and a rubber blade, making them easy to use and affordable.

Electric Window Wipers

Electric window wipers are more advanced and often come with additional features like water tanks and automated cleaning functions. They are ideal for larger windows or frequent cleaning tasks.

Magnetic Window Wipers

These wipers are designed for hard-to-reach windows. They use magnets to clean both sides of the window simultaneously, making them perfect for high-rise buildings.

Types of Floor Wipers

Manual Floor Wipers

Manual floor wipers are simple tools that usually have a sponge or rubber blade attached to a handle. They are perfect for quick clean-ups and small spaces.

Electric Floor Wipers

These wipers often come with advanced features like steam cleaning or vacuum functions. They are ideal for larger areas and deep cleaning tasks.

Robotic Floor Wipers

Robotic wipers are the latest in cleaning technology. They automatically navigate your floors, cleaning as they go, and are perfect for busy households or offices.

How to Choose the Right Window Wiper

Consider the Size and Type of Windows

The size and type of your windows will determine which wiper is best suited for the job. Large, high windows might benefit from an electric or magnetic wiper, while smaller, easily accessible windows might only need a manual wiper.

Material and Build Quality

Look for wipers made from durable materials that can withstand frequent use. High-quality rubber blades are essential for streak-free cleaning.

Ease of Use and Maintenance

Choose a wiper that is easy to use and maintain. Features like detachable blades and easy-to-clean handles can make a big difference in your cleaning routine.

How to Choose the Right Floor Wiper

Type of Flooring

The type of flooring you have will influence your choice of wiper. For example, a wiper with a soft sponge might be best for hardwood floors, while a more abrasive blade could be better for tile or stone.

Size and Maneuverability

Consider the size of the area you need to clean and the maneuverability of the wiper. Larger spaces might require an electric or robotic wiper, while smaller areas can be managed with a manual wiper.

Additional Features

Look for additional features that can enhance your cleaning experience, such as adjustable handles, multiple cleaning modes, or built-in vacuums.

How to Properly Use a Window Wiper

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Prepare Your Tools: Ensure you have your window wiper, a bucket of soapy water, and a dry cloth.
  2. Wet the Window: Dip a sponge or cloth in the soapy water and wet the entire surface of the window.
  3. Wipe with the Wiper: Starting from the top, drag the wiper down in straight lines, wiping the blade with a cloth after each pass.
  4. Dry the Edges: Use a dry cloth to wipe any remaining water from the edges of the window.

Tips and Tricks

  • Use Vertical Strokes: For exterior windows, use vertical strokes to avoid streaks.
  • Change Blades Regularly: Replace the rubber blade when it shows signs of wear to maintain effectiveness.

How to Properly Use a Floor Wiper

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Prepare Your Tools: Gather your floor wiper, a bucket of water, and any cleaning solution you prefer.
  2. Wet the Floor: Use a mop or sponge to wet the floor with the cleaning solution.
  3. Wipe with the Wiper: Push the wiper across the floor in straight lines, ensuring you overlap each pass slightly.
  4. Dry the Floor: For best results, dry the floor with a clean, dry cloth or towel.

Tips and Tricks

  • Use a Figure-Eight Motion: This can help cover more area efficiently and reduce streaks.
  • Rinse Frequently: Keep rinsing your wiper blade in clean water to avoid spreading dirt.
